Since the Federal Aviation Administration began issuing exemptions to its ban on the commercial use of drones, the construction and infrastructure industries have led the number of exemption applications, as well as the exemptions themselves. In an April report from the Association for Unmanned Vehicle Systems International, the organization found that found that those two sectors combined made up almost 40% of FAA-approved exemptions. In addition, an NAHB survey revealed that the bigger the builder, the more likely it is to incorporate drone use into its operations.

Austin has moved up among the top five cities for tech talent pools on CBRE Group Inc.'s annual tech talent scorecard, which ranks 50 U.S. and Canadian markets. Austin moved from No. 8 on the report last year to No. 5, only to be outscored by San Francisco; Washington, D.C.; Seattle and New York City.

The latest craze in pop culture has just been handed to us from an unlikely source: Pokémon, the decades-old Japanese media franchise, has hit the jackpot with its extraordinarily popular mobile game Pokémon GO. A perfect storm of 90s nostalgia, gimmicky but impressive tech and social media share potential, the game has been hailed for its ability to draw players outside to explore their surroundings through a virtual lens, raising their awareness of local interest points and prompting in-person socialization with other players they encounter along the way. Of note to Architizer readers, this sensation also has the potential to connect everyday people to the architecture around them in ways never before possible.
